Edit: Adding some of my usage patterns for how I use profiles. I have two virtual desktops and two separate Chrome profile windows opened on each of my desktop. One is personal and other one is work. This goes for the browser keeping the sessions, passwords and everything else separated and goes for the virtual desktops as well. Windows, even remembers that If I open up my profile using a shortcut (the shortcut part is very important), it automatically switches desktop as it remembers which desktop I use for what kind of app. It is kind of cool but macOS does not do that. On macOS I can still right click the browser icon in dock and select the profile I want to open, without having to go through the profile switcher screen every-time on startup. I've tried containers - but they seem not that useful to me. Profiles are like using a separate computer - Your extensions, bookmarks, history, passwords, login sessions, themes, download settings - everything is different except it's your favorite browser!

How important is that windows from multiple profiles can be open at the same time?
This presents huge challenges, for example dragging a tab from one to another profile would be very problematic as they dont share the same webkit sessions, cookies, cache etc...
Vlad I do think this is very important! I usually always have my private browsing open and dont really want to close that while using a work profile or similar. I often even have my work email in a browser (usually Microsoft Edge) in the background while using my main Orion for other stuff. So yes, this is important.
But I dont necessarily need to drag tabs arount between sessions. I don't think I have ever even tried doing that in other browsers. Having multiple instances without actually needing multiple browsers running at the same time already helps a ton.
